Clever Hacks to transform your Rental Apartment

Are you living in a boring rental apartment that needs a serious overhaul? Remodelling a rental apartment that you do not wish to own, would not be a practical option. The ideal would be to do some low-cost cosmetic fixes for a big impact. Keeping that in mind, here are few clever hacks to upgrade your apartment and give a feel of a home. 

 

1. Paint Rooms – Painting the house is the most cost-effective than any other renovations. A fresh coat of paint can revive tired walls, giving instance freshness to the house. Take permission from the house-owner to either paint the entire house or just the accent wall (featured wall) of each room. If you go with option two, it will be easier for you to repaint back to the original when you are ready to move out. 

 

2. Add Curtains – If you cannot paint the walls at all or if you wish to brighten up your room a little bit more, use colourful curtains. Sheer curtains are the all-time classics, creating a wonderful transition between the indoor and outdoor spaces. They can enhance a room’s ambience by letting the natural light inside, giving a softening glow to the incoming light.

 

3. Add Mirrors – Mirrors are a tasteful way to hide imperfections. Strategically placed mirrors will give an illusion of openness and expansiveness to rooms. Take advantage of a mirror’s reflection to bring attention to a gorgeous vase or another attractive artefact. Mirrors increase a room’s appeal and can easily double-up a room’s lighting. 

 

4. Add Greenery – Plants can instantly bring freshness and greenery to any space. You may opt for plants that need moderate or indirect sunlight like ferns, peace lily, money plant, grape ivy, areca palm.  Anthurium is an exotic-looking plant that flowers nearly year-round. Pick a similar plant that can become the focal point in your home décor.

 

5. Add Intimacy – Personalize a corner shelf with your family pictures and candles. Place a flower vase close to it. Arrange a few seats closer together without too many objects in between and place a beautiful rug. That way there won’t be too much distance when you are seated, resulting in a comforting and pleasant experience with family and friends.

 

6. Add Fragrance – Smell plays a big role in creating a pleasant environment. Scented candles, fresh flowers, fragrance sticks, or a scented diffuser with your favourite essential oils will fill your rooms with everlasting personalized fragrance.

 

These clever hacks are sure to transform a boring space, without spending much from your pocket and create a welcoming atmosphere in your home.
